Newton Heath wall types, fixings and hanging heights
Pre-set for Newton Heath stock — byelaw terraces, 1930s corporation semis and modern housing-association infill. Victorian and by-law terraces usually measure 2.6–2.9m downstairs. Change the wall type, ceiling height or job and the recommended fixing and hanging height update with it.
Recommended for Newton Heath
Curtain pole / track on solid brick
- Hanging height
- 260cm
- Safe working load
- ~68kg
bracket line above finished floor
over 3 fixing points · item typically 3–15kg
Fixing: 8mm frame fixing or nylon plug with a 5 × 70mm screw into brick, not perp joint
Drilling: Hammer mode, masonry bit, 60–70mm embedment past the plaster.
Watch for: Avoid the mortar perps — they crumble. Old lime-bound brick prefers resin to expansion.
On the day: Fix 100–150mm below the ceiling and 150mm past each side of the reveal so the curtain clears the glass.
Guidance only — every Newton Heath visit starts with a cable, pipe and substrate scan, and the fitter confirms the anchor against the actual wall before drilling.

Worth knowing
- Curtains should clear the radiator or they push heat behind them
- Bay poles are usually cheaper bent to fit than jointed in sections
- Recess-fit blinds need a reveal deep enough for the barrel
- Corded blinds legally need a child-safety restraint in the UK

Can you drill above the window in a Newton Heath property?
Yes. Above the opening here is usually solid brick above the reveal with lath and plaster on the returns and cornice line. We scan for cables and pipes first, then use long fixings taken past the plaster into brick, with bay poles either bent or joined on site using corner connectors. Where drilling is not wanted at all — uPVC frames, a lease or a landlord condition — perfect-fit and tension systems cover most windows without a single hole.
